A cable slip ring, also known as a rotary electrical interface, is a device that allows the transfer of power and electrical signals from a stationary to a rotating structure. It is commonly used in various industries such as robotics, aerospace, and manufacturing, where continuous rotation is required. The cable slip ring consists of two main components: the stationary part (stator) and the rotating part (rotor), which are connected by brushes that maintain the electrical connection. One of the main advantages of using a cable slip ring is its ability to provide uninterrupted power and signals during continuous rotation. In applications where a rotating structure needs to be powered or controlled by electrical signals, such as in a robotics arm or a rotating stage, a cable slip ring ensures a continuous flow of power and data without the need for a complicated cable management system. This not only simplifies the design but also improves the reliability and performance of the system.
Another advantage of a cable slip ring is its versatility and flexibility. cable slip rings come in various sizes and configurations to accommodate different types of cables and signals. They can be customized to meet specific requirements, such as the number of conductors, voltage levels, and signal types. This flexibility makes cable slip rings suitable for a wide range of applications, from small electrical appliances to large industrial machinery.
In addition to providing continuous power and signals, cable slip rings also offer a high degree of durability and reliability. Most cable slip rings are designed to withstand harsh operating conditions, such as high temperatures, vibrations, and corrosive environments. They are built with high-quality materials and advanced sealing techniques to ensure long-term performance and minimize maintenance requirements. This makes cable slip rings ideal for demanding applications where reliability is critical.
Furthermore, cable slip rings are easy to install and maintain. Unlike traditional cable management systems that require complex routing of cables and connectors, cable slip rings only need to be connected once during installation. This simplifies the setup process and reduces the risk of cable damage or disconnection. In addition, maintenance of cable slip rings is minimal, as they are designed to operate for long periods without the need for frequent inspections or replacements.
One of the key benefits of using a cable slip ring is its cost-effectiveness. While the initial cost of a cable slip ring may be higher than traditional cable management systems, the long-term savings can outweigh the investment. cable slip rings have a long service life and require minimal maintenance, which reduces downtime and maintenance costs. They also help improve the overall efficiency and reliability of the system, leading to higher productivity and lower operational costs in the long run.
